Uploaded image for project: 'TinkerPop'
  1. TinkerPop
  2. TINKERPOP-1326

Use KryoShim for serialization in VertexProgramHelper

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Closed
    • Major
    • Resolution: Won't Do
    • 3.2.1
    • None
    • io, process, structure

    Description

      At the next major release, we should swap out the Java serialization work in VertexProgramHelper and instead, use the KryoShim work developed by dalaro. This means we need a KryoShimService in gremlin-core. I say we remove the HadoopPoolsKryoShimService and go with a GryoPoolKryoShimService that then Hadoop-based OLAP engines can use (as well as engines like TinkerGraph).

      This would a a "minor breaking" change as I suspect no provider is that deep into the serialization API of TinkerPop and the change would be a simple "change X to Y" sort of change for them.

      Attachments

        Activity

          People

            Unassigned Unassigned
            okram Marko A. Rodriguez
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: